Vue разработчик – кто это, чем занимается, какую зарплату получает в Москве и регионах?

Vue.js разработчик – что делает специалист, какой у него функционал? Какой уровень зарплаты готовы предложить работодатели в Москве и регионах? – все это в нашем кратком обзоре профессии.

время на прочтение: 3 мин.

Разработчик Vue.js – это профессиональный разработчик программного обеспечения, использующий JavaScript-фреймворк Vue.js. Vue предоставляет структуру для проектов и набор инструментов, помогающих командам программистов быстро создавать/поддерживать веб-сайты и веб-приложения.

Vue – одна из самых популярных современных сред JavaScript, считающаяся прогрессивной. Это означает, что можно легко преобразовать целые проекты во Vue или интегрировать Vue в небольшие части существующих проектов.

Чем занимается Vue разработчик: описание функционала

Специалисты в основном отвечают за разработку интерфейса веб-приложения (пользовательской части). Vue.js – популярный фреймворк среди фронтенд-разработчиков благодаря своей адаптивности и простой интеграции с другими библиотеками или существующими ИТ-проектами. Разработчики могут создавать безупречные переходы в сочетании с анимацией между состояниями с помощью гибких API.

В основной функционал разработчика входит:

  • написание пользовательской логики с помощью JavaScript;
  • разработка ориентированных на пользователя веб-приложений, компонентов;
  • также необходимо писать надежный, безопасный, масштабируемый код;
  • координировать действия с другими разработчиками программного обеспечения или руководителями IT-проектов.

Должностные обязанности Vue разработчика дают понимание, кто это в рамках айти-команды. Примерный перечень обязанностей выглядит так:

  • дизайн, разработка интерфейса веб-приложений, привлекающее внимание пользователей;
  • написание многоразового, эффективного, масштабируемого кода JavaScript с использованием основных Vuex, V. Router для создания веб-сайтов/веб-приложений.;
  • создание модульных многократно используемых компонентов, библиотек;
  • внедрение внешних компонентов с помощью прогрессивной платформы Vue.js;
  • перевод технического задания клиента в код;
  • тестирование, обновление, оптимизация приложения для повышения производительности и безопасности. (Интеграция Vue в старые проекты. Диагностика, исправление ошибок, дефектов программного обеспечения в новых или существующих приложениях. Запуск инструментов-анализаторов оптимизации кода для выявления и рефакторинга неэффективности.

Что делает Vue.js разработчик: требования работодателей, необходимые навыки

Требования работодателей разнятся от компании к компании. Технические навыки, которые они хотят видеть в кандидатах, сильно зависят от проекта. Но усредненные квалификационные требования практически любой ИТ-организации выглядит примерно так:

  • степень бакалавра/магистра в области компьютерных наук, информационных технологий или инженерии;
  • опыт работы с объектно-ориентированным программированием не менее 3–5 лет;
  • знание языка JavaScript, включая его синтаксис, функции (React JS, включая последние версии ECMAScript);
  • глубокое понимание фреймворка, основных принципов работы, связанных с ним компонентов, таких как Vuex, V. Router;
  • знакомство с экосистемой Vue.js;
  • опыт работы с HTML5, CSS3;
  • знание серверного рендеринга;
  • способность писать эффективный, безопасный, чистый, масштабируемый код JavaScript.

Дополнительным преимуществом будет:

  • знакомство с автоматизированным тестированием JavaScript;
  • знание современных инструментов разработки, таких как Git, GitHub, Laravel, Angular, Node.js, npm;
  • сильные навыки сотрудничества, коммуникации;
  • опыт использования/проектирования RESTful API. Особенно опыт интеграции и поддержки внешних программных библиотек с использованием интерфейса командной строки и менеджеров пакетов

Vue.js программист: зарплата по регионам РФ

Высокие требования к специалисту определяют его высокую зарплату. В среднем по России разработчик получает 195 тыс. руб. Региональные работодатели предлагают достаточно широкую вилку зарплат. Например, московские сотрудники в среднем получают на этой позиции 237 тыс. руб. Примерно такой же уровень предлагают в Казани – 231 тыс. руб. и Санкт-Петербурге – 228 тыс. руб. По регионам средняя заработная плата программиста сильно варьируется:

  • Новосибирская область – 153 тыс. руб.;
  • Краснодарский край – 158 тыс. руб.;
  • Свердловская область – 167 тыс. руб.;
  • Самарская область – 154 тыс. руб.;
  • Воронежская область – 144 тыс. руб.;
  • Нижегородская область – 140 тыс. руб.;
  • Ульяновская область – 169 тыс. руб.;
  • Ростовская область – 125 тыс. руб.

Если Вы заинтересованы в найме таких специалистов, то обращайтесь в KA BGStaff. Мы знаем, где искать Vue.js разработчиков, полностью соответствующих любым критериям вакансии. Гарантируем быстрый поиск и проведение качественных интервью, благодаря которым Вам будет представлен идеальный кандидат для любой позиции.

Другие статьи